HOUSTON (AP) Oklahoma nose guard Tony Casillas and Oklahoma State defensive tackle Leslie O'Neal are among 12 players nominated for the 1985 Lombardi Award, honoring the nation's outstanding college footbal lineman. Four finalists will be selected Nov. 23 and the winner will be announced Dec. 5.

Purdue, leading 28-0 at the half, lost its shutout when Mike Witteck intercepted a pass off third-string quarterback Jeff Huber and returned it 67 yards for a touchdown early in the final period. Wisconsin 31, Indiana 20 MADISON, Wis. Tailback Larry Emery, who suffered a season-ending knee injury against Indiana last year, got revenge by rushing for 188 yards as the Badgers (1-4, 4-4) snapped a four-game losing streak by beating the Hoo-siers (1-4, 4-4). Emery's yardage, gained on 28 carries, was a single-game career high for him.

He has 859 yards rushing in 8 games this year. Wisconsin trailed 14-10 at the half before getting its act together. EAST LANSING, Mich. Sophomore workhorse Lorenzo White carried 49 times for 172 yards and three touchdowns to lead Michigan State over mistake-prone Minnesota 31-26. The Gophers (3-2, 5-3), with freshman Alan Holt running the option instead of injured Rickey Foggie, fumbled three times in the first half, losing all three, and also suffered when Adam Kelly shanked a punt for 24 yards.

The mistakes helped Michigan State (2-3, 4-4) grab a commanding 31-10 halftime lead. The Gophers held the Spartans scoreless in the second half, but couldn't overcome the damage already done. Purdue 31 Northwestern 7 WEST LAFAYETTE, Ind. Quarterback Jim Everett, the nation's total offense leader, passed for 292 yards and two touchdowns in 2i2 quarters, and the Boilermakers (2-3, 4-4) playing the rest of the game with reserves gently dropped the Wildcats (1-4, 3-5).
